Zimbabwe competed at the 2019 World Athletics Championships in Doha, Qatar, from 27 September to 6 October 2019. [1]
Athlete | Event | Final | |
---|---|---|---|
Result | Rank | ||
Isaac Mpofu | Marathon | 2:29:24 | 52 |
Munyaradzi Jari | 2:23:34 | 47 | |
Ngonidzashe Ncube | 2:18:42 | 34 |
Athlete | Event | Qualification | Final | ||
---|---|---|---|---|---|
Distance | Position | Distance | Position | ||
Chengetayi Mapaya | Triple jump | 16.36 | 25 | Did not advance |
Athlete | Event | Final | |
---|---|---|---|
Result | Rank | ||
Rutendo Joan Nyahora | Marathon | 2:52:33 | 21 |
